Landlord and Tenant Board Suspends Issuing New Eviction Orders

As the COVID-19 situation continues to evolve, Tribunals Ontario is taking action to safeguard the health and well-being of all Ontarians, while continuing to ensure access to justice. The Landlord and Tenant Board (LTB) has reviewed the appropriate approach to conducting hearings and until further notice the LTB is suspending:

  • All hearings related to eviction applications, unless the matter relates to an urgent issue such as an illegal act or serious impairment of safety; and
  • The issuance of eviction orders, unless the matter relates to an urgent issue such as an illegal act or serious impairment of safety.

Hearings related to eviction applications will not be scheduled at this time.

All incoming applications will continue to be processed. Hearings for matters not relating to evictions will proceed by the most appropriate means (telephone or written hearing) and orders for these matters will be issued.

Tribunals Ontario is actively monitoring COVID-19 developments and will update our policies based on advice from the Ministry of Health, Chief Medical Officer of Health and public health officials to protect Ontarians.
